https://bugs.freebsd.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=3D258413 Bug ID: 258413 Summary: [exp-run] OpenSSL 3.0.0 upgrade Product: Ports & Packages Version: Latest Hardware: Any OS: Any Status: New Severity: Affects Many People Priority: --- Component: Ports Framework Assignee: portmgr@FreeBSD.org Reporter: brnrd@freebsd.org CC: ports-bugs@FreeBSD.org OpenSSL 3.0.0 has reached RELEASE status on 2021-09-07. Requesting an exp-run on the full ports tree to test all ports for building against OpenSSL 3.0.0. We need to scope the fallout prior to switching security/openssl to OpenSSL 3. > DEFAULT_VERSIONS+=3D openssl-devel should show all fall-out on ports-tree. NOTE: Not only build-errors exist, apache24 builds with OpenSSL 3.0.0 yet f= ails at runtime. --=20 You are receiving this mail because: You are on the CC list for the bug.=
